in our Dulles, VA office. About the Role We are seeking a Trails
Inspector to provide construction inspection services for the
reconstruction of approximately 17 miles of multi-use trail,
including grading, surfacing, drainage features, culverts,
retaining walls, and trail appurtenances. What You’ll Do Conduct
daily inspections of trail construction activities to ensure
compliance with approved plans, specifications, and quality
standards. Inspect earthwork, grading, trail surfacing, drainage
improvements, culverts, and retaining structures. Monitor
construction sequencing and progress against approved schedules.
Prepare detailed daily inspection reports and photographic
documentation. Identify and report safety concerns, non-conforming
work, or construction issues promptly. Coordinate with project
staff, contractors, and government representatives. Attend safety
meetings and support site coordination efforts. What is Required:
Minimum 3 years of construction inspection experience, preferably
on trails, roadways, or linear infrastructure projects. Familiarity
with earthwork, drainage, and surface construction inspection.
Experience with daily inspection reporting and field documentation.
Ability to traverse uneven terrain and work in outdoor
environments. Strong communication and organizational skills.
